I am looking for ideas as to fitting a greywater tank to a Beneteau Oceanis 50.
My thoughts are the discharge would be through the washing machine seacock with an extra valve and 'Y' piece. Ideally the tank would be in the bilge area where the shower sumps could gravity feed along with the sinks, but there is probably only room there for 50 - 80 litres at the most and it would have to be a custom tank. The other option is a small sump tank there that then pumps up to a larger tank in the centre of the stern just behind the generator, which then gravity drains as required, through the below-water washing machine outlet. I would rather not use a 'gulper' pump (noise) to drain this, but that may be the only option with a regular auto-bilge pump probably not liking the hair that would inevitably come through from the showers, or any waste from the galley sink ?
Also, I assume if I am going to do this, that I need to divert all grey water to the tank ? That means two shower pans, two wash basins, and one galley sink - hm, lot of extra plumbing there !
